When your cruise ships docks in Darwin, join your hop-on hop-off tour at Fort Hill Wharf Cruise Ship Terminal (stop 10), conveniently located outside the cruise ship terminal. Hop on or off at the sights of your choice and spend as long as you like exploring Darwin’s many attractions, or stay on board to enjoy full 60-minute and 90-minute city tours.

The 60-minute morning tour departs every 30 minutes. The extended 90-minute afternoon tour departs every 45 minutes, and includes East Point Reserve and an additional stop at the Military Museum.

You can hop on and off as many times as you like to explore Darwin's main attractions including Crocosaurus Cove, Doctor's Gully, Cullen Bay Marina, Darwin Military Museum and the Waterfront Precinct.

This excursion is located within a 5-minute walk to the cruise port, so you determine the time you return to your ship in Darwin. Please allow yourself ample time to enjoy the excursion and ensure your timely return to the port.
